Check the Permission The files that need specific permission won't allow you to access them directly. Follow the steps below to gain permission for the file or folder. 1. Right-click the file or folder, select the "Properties" - "Security" tab. 2. Under the "Group or User names" section, click your name to see the permissions you have. Then, select "Edit". 3. Check the permissions that you need and select "OK". After that, you will be able to access files that have not been opened before. ⏰ 0:43 S2. Check the File Location If you try to access a file that is on a networked or a removable drive that is no longer connected to your computer, the error message Windows cannot access the specified device path or file certainly pops out. So check if the location of the file is accessible. Sometimes, antivirus software may prevent dubious programs or files from running. Try disabling it to see if the problem can be solved. ⏰ 1:12 S3.
